Bitcoin ETFs See $333 Inflows

Bitcoin ETFs see almost $333M inflows in a single day, while Ethereum ETFs face outflows, highlighting shifting institutional allocations.

Bitcoin ETFs see significant inflows

Bitcoin ETFs have recently experienced substantial inflows, totaling almost $333 million in a single day. Fidelity’s FBTC led with $132.7 million, followed by BlackRock’s IBIT at $72.8 million. This surge reflects strong institutional interest, indicating that Bitcoin is increasingly viewed as a strategic component within diversified investment portfolios.

In contrast, Ethereum ETFs recorded $135.3 million in outflows during the same period. This shift suggests that investors are reassessing their allocations. After outperforming Bitcoin ETFs in August, Ethereum funds are now seeing reduced inflows as institutional investors adjust their positions based on factors such as expected returns, accessibility, and perceived stability.

The role of institutions and portfolio rebalancing

Major institutional investors such as Grayscale, Ark, 21Shares, Bitwise, VanEck, and Invesco are adjusting their crypto allocations. Recent inflows into Bitcoin ETFs indicate a strategic portfolio shift, as institutions seek the relative stability of Bitcoin amid ongoing macroeconomic uncertainties.

This contrasts with August, when Ethereum ETFs attracted the majority of inflows due to yield opportunities and clearer regulatory frameworks. The current trend highlights how institutional strategies evolve with market conditions, carefully balancing potential returns while maintaining portfolio stability.
